Detective Nick O'Malley (Michael Landes) and his newly assigned partner, Detective Kate Benson (Alexondra Lee), are the two central characters. Nick is a maverick veteran in Special Unit 2. His initial callous, jaded, and at times cruel demeanor is revealed to be a result of the loss of his previous partner to a particularly vicious Link who cut her up into "600 inch-sized cubes." Kate is one of the rare individuals who acknowledges the existence of Links instead of finding a more acceptable (albeit incorrect) explanation for the traditionally unexplained phenomena that they cause. Her refusal to deny her observations jeopardizes her career as a police officer and estranges her from her fellow officers. Kate's tenacity and conviction leads to her recruitment by Special Unit 2.Supporting characters include Captain Richard Page (Richard Gant), SU2's commanding officer who sports a fake wooden hand that plays in multiple gags to comedic effect. The unit's liaison with the Link community is Carl (Danny Woodburn), a verbally expressive, gnome with kleptomania and a penchant for armed robbery and an antagonistic attitude towards Nick, which Nick returns in kind. The antics of Nick and Carl's love-hate relationship contribute a significant element of humor within the fantasy universe of the show. Carl is completely invincible to everything but a diamond coated saw and dragon fire/teeth.Other members of the unit are the technical experts, who provide background, research and technology on various Links. Initially the primary technician is the acerbic Link biologist Sean Radmon (Sean Whalen), succeeded in later episodes by Jonathan (Jonathan Togo), SU2's obsessively enthusiastic technician who analyzes Link evidence and produces a seemingly endless stream of Link-related inventions with positive glee. Another recurring character is Alice Cramer (Pauley Perrette), who is the Unit's public relations person and acts to convince the press and witnesses that the crimes and strange events committed by Links are merely toxic spills, mass hallucinations, drugged out street gangers, etc.The unit further maintains secrecy by hiding the physical location of the unit's headquarters behind the facade of a Chinese laundry. The detectives drive unmarked, stylish sports cars and utilize sophisticated weaponry and technology to deal with Link threats.A partial list of Links encountered by SU2 in the course of the episodes include a trash-talking Gargoyle, the scheming Pied Piper posing as a children's television host, the homicidal Sandman, Jack The Ripper and deadly snake-haired Medusa, all revealed to be criminals in these particular cases. Most of the monsters are portrayed as behaving rather human-like, forming urban communities. Considering this, it can be noted that SU2 does not always treat suspects respectfully. They refer to "Link" suspects as "scum" and make use of harassment, unlawful arrest, torture, and willful murder against them.
